Embodiment 1
[0027] like figure 2 As shown, this embodiment provides a method for preparing a color filter substrate, including the following steps:
[0028] S0 , cleaning the substrate 1 to keep the substrate 1 clean.
[0029] S1. On the substrate 1, a pattern including a black matrix 2 is formed through a patterning process.
[0030] Specifically, first, a layer of black matrix 2 material is coated on the substrate 1 after step S0 ; then, the layer of black matrix 2 material is etched to form a patterned black matrix 2 . Of course, the process of forming the patterned black matrix 2 on the substrate 1 after the step S0 is not limited to the above-mentioned one, and no limitation is made here.

Embodiment 2
[0043] like image 3 As shown, this embodiment provides a color filter substrate, which can be prepared by the preparation method provided in Embodiment 1.
[0044] Specifically, this embodiment provides a color filter substrate, including: a substrate 1, a black matrix 2 sequentially arranged on the substrate 1, an auxiliary electrode 5, and a color filter 3 located between the black matrix 2; wherein, the auxiliary The orthographic projection of the electrode 5 on the substrate 1 at least covers the orthographic projection of the black matrix 2 on the substrate 1 .
[0045] Further, in order to prevent the auxiliary electrode 5 made of metal from scratching the color filter 3, preferably, the orthographic projection of the auxiliary electrode 5 on the substrate 1 only covers the orthographic projection of the black matrix 2 on the substrate 1, so as to reduce the 5 and the contact area of the color filter 3.

Embodiment 3
[0049]This embodiment provides a display panel, including the color filter substrate in Embodiment 2. When the display panel in this embodiment is an OLED panel, the auxiliary electrode 5 on the color filter substrate will be electrically connected to the cathode of the OLED device on the array substrate, thereby eliminating the need in the prior art to enable the color filter substrate to be connected to the The electrical connection of the array substrate also requires the preparation process of forming the metal electrode 7 (for example: indium selenium oxide) on the surface of the spacer 6, thereby saving the preparation time for preparing the color filter substrate and reducing the preparation cost.
[0050] Since the display panel in this embodiment includes the above-mentioned color filter substrate, its display effect is better.
